Off-site run checklist — item 7

Confirm the two Vexler Mk-3 prototype units are foam-packed, anti-static wrapped, and sealed in the grey transit case before the Dorrow Test Lab run on Thursday. Log the case seal number in the records binder and note departure time. The confidential courier hand-over instruction is appended directly below this item.

drop instructions, hahip-badug: the quenox ralath courier leaves the kaseth fraiel rusiel tameth belys istdor ralion giliel ledger at gate 7830 under passcode 165413

Ticket: Drift between blue and green stacks for Ledgerbeam billing worker

During the last cutover, the green stack processed retries with different backoff settings than blue, which means the two environments have diverged. From a security standpoint this matters: the queue credentials rotation schedule and TLS minimums also differ, so an attacker profile differs per stack. Requesting review before we reconcile. The values currently live on the blue stack are as follows.

service settings:
ralael:
  pin: 7453
  tenant: zorath
  seal: seal_087806e4
  metrics_host: metrics.ralael.paliqworks.example
  standby_team: fraath
  escalation: praok-istiel
  nonce: 10e083

☐ Sproutly scheduler — confirm the drip-interval migration ran cleanly on staging before you flip the flag. Tobin saw one tenant where watering windows shifted by an hour after the DST patch, so spot-check at least two gardens in different zones. If both look good, tag the release and paste the artifact into the tracker. The token for the candidate build sits right below.

pipeline stamp: htk4_66df

**Key Ceremony Checklist — Item 7 (GraphTangle Visualizer)**

Before we sign the GraphTangle release build, double-check that the dependency graph renders cleanly against the staging signing node — no orphaned edges, no cycles flagged in red. Once Priya's counterpart witnesses the HSM unlock, rotate the escrow bundle and log it in the ceremony ledger. To unseal the escrow bundle, the witness reads out the recovery passphrase, which is:

unlock words, yagag-tagaf: ulaath-ulawyn